About
A client from Finland requested SoftTeco to develop a CRM platform for managing veterinary clinics. Our team developed the solution almost from scratch, updating an existing system and introducing new functionality to meet the client’s needs.
Challenge, approach, and impact
A comprehensive CRM solution for veterinary business management
When the client approached SoftTeco, the platform was in its early stages and had limited functionality. Initially, it was built using a microservices architecture, requiring separate instances for each new clinic. However, this approach led to higher operational costs in scaling the system. Our task was to optimize the platform and expand its functionality by adding new features, including integration with laboratories, payment processing, and an automated invoicing system.
How we built
Testimonials
Anonymous
SoftTeco
“Working on the veterinary CRM platform for our Finnish client was a rewarding experience. We rebuilt the existing system almost from scratch, implementing robust new features tailored to real clinic workflows. Hosted on GCP, the solution delivers high performance and secure data management. Proud to have contributed to a product that truly supports veterinary professionals.“
Java Developer @ SoftTeco
SoftTeco
“Working on the veterinary CRM platform for our Finnish client was a rewarding experience. We rebuilt the existing system almost from scratch, implementing robust new features tailored to real clinic workflows. From appointment scheduling and payment tracking to secure integrations with diagnostic labs like IDEXX and government systems via XROAD, we ensured the platform met all functional and regulatory needs. Hosted on GCP, the solution delivers high performance and secure data management. Proud to have contributed to a product that truly supports veterinary professionals.“
Team structure
Client team
Yuri
Senior Java Developer
Daily point of contact
The client stakeholders were working closely with the team at SoftTeco
Agency team
1 x CEO
Governance
